There are edge cases where a message can shrink between populating the size cache and encoding it, which would result in Go Protobuf producing invalid wire format. This would be a terrible outcome, so we’ll prevent producing invalid wire format by adding checks to Go Protobuf’s encoder that detect the situation and error out instead.
This check was added in commit protocolbuffers/protobuf-go@94bb78c
For readers from the future: If you see this error triggering (e.g. size mismatch (see https://github.com/golang/protobuf/issues/1609): calculated=36, measured=37
), the most likely reason for it is accidental sharing and concurrent mutation of a Protobuf message or submessage.
We fixed one case where a submessage was shared (defined in the server struct) between requests, but then each request handler would also modify that same submessage with per-request data. When you concurrently process requests, this results in modifying a protobuf message while marshaling (encoding) it, which is not permitted.
Instead of producing invalid wire format, Go Protobuf will error out. The fix is to change your code to not mutate Protobuf messages while marshaling (encoding).
